Looking For Owner History

Hi Steve In Feb 1966 Rootes would deliver a US specifications (LRX FE) Tiger on a 'straight sales' basis to customers who were "Foreign Governement Employees" (that included US Forces in Europe) at a price of US$3024 for collection in London and eventual export to North America or Canada. Wheel Types

Derek. As said before wire wheels plus knock ons were never offerred as a factory option since the 13" Alpine wheel simply shredded its spokes.
